Timeline of Northumbria and Northumberland - 600

600

  • 604 Aethelfrith unites Bernicia and Deira to form Northumbria.
  • 625 Paulinus is consecrated as Bishop of York.
  • 638 Gododdin hillfort at Edinburgh is captured by Oswald of Northumbria.
  • 664 Synod of Whitby
  • 664 Plague in British Isles travels at least as far north as Lastingham.
  • 685 Loss to Picts at Battle of Dun Nechtain (Nechtansmere) limits northern expansion.
  • 687 Cuthbert, patron saint of Northumbria, dies at his Inner Farne Island hermitage.
